**Leadership Review: Legacy Pricing Uplift**

Quick heads-up before Thursday's session. We're proposing a 9% increase for customers still on the old Kestrelware plans — most haven't seen a change since the Bramley release. Marta's team modelled churn risk at under 3%, which feels manageable given how sticky the Foxglove integrations are. Comms would go out in stages, starting with the smallest accounts. Support is staffing up for the inevitable grumbles. Before we finalise the rollout, please read the note below.

internal memo for kahif-hawip: Headcount on the Quenix team goes from 3 to 140 by the end of January. Gross margin on Quenix came in at 5 percent against a plan of 5 percent.

Step 4: Pinning check. Before you ship Lanternfish to prod, make sure every dependency in the lockfile is pinned to an exact version — no carets, no tildes. The pin-audit job will fail the build otherwise, and you'll be paged again at 3am. Once the audit passes, sign the release manifest with the key below.

deploy key for kahag-kagaf: bky9_uLYdkfG6Z

HANDOVER NOTE

From: D. Varnholt | To: E. Cressey
Cc: Heads of Department

Marketing budget cut 30% effective next quarter. Sponsorships (Ostrel Fair, Kilmane Regatta) cancelled. Paid media for the Quillon launch reduced to digital only. Agency retainer with Bramwick Creative renegotiated; notice served on the secondary contract. Headcount unaffected for now. Department leads must resubmit spend plans within ten days. Rationale is strategic, not performance-related, and is set out in the confidential note below.

management briefing: Headcount on the Praok team goes from 16 to 91 by the end of March. Gross margin on Praok came in at 2 percent against a plan of 26 percent.